Key Considerations Before Buying
- Verify the 2000A peak rating is sufficient for your vehicle's engine size (8.0L gas/6.0L diesel), as oversized engines require robust cold cranking amps.
- Assess the integrated air compressor's 160PSI maximum pressure and auto-shutoff feature against your typical needs, like topping off car tires or inflating sports equipment.
- Consider the unit's portability and battery chemistry; this lithium-based pack must balance power output with long-term shelf life and charge retention.

Common Issues
Common concerns include inaccurate battery charge indicators leading to dead units during emergencies, compressor motors overheating during extended use, and clamps failing to maintain connection on corroded terminals. Build quality around the compressor hose attachment point is a frequent failure area.
Quality Indicators
Look for products specifying pure copper jumper cables, thermal protection for the compressor motor, and clear warranty terms covering both the battery and compressor components. High-quality units use industrial-grade switches and have well-sealed electronics compartments.

Purchase Considerations
This product is ideal for owners of larger vehicles (like trucks or SUVs) who also want a reliable, portable inflator. Weigh the convenience of an all-in-one unit against the potential risk of a single point of failure; if the battery degrades, you lose both functions. Ensure your use case justifies the likely higher price point compared to a standalone jump pack.
